PROJECT NAME: Factors Influencing Physical Activity in Older African American Men
TIMELINE: 2006-2008
FUNDING SOURCE: National Institutes of Health (NIA)
PRINCIPAL
INVESTIGATOR:
Steven P. Hooker
CO-INVESTIGATOR: Sara Wilcox
PROJECT WEBSITE:  
PROJECT OVERVIEW/
ABSTRACT:
This two year study is funded by the National Institutes of Health (NIA). Dr. Steven P. Hooker in the Prevention Research Center is the Principal Investigator. The major goals of this study are to identify individual, social, cultural and environmental factors that impact physical activity beliefs, preferences, and behaviors among African American men and to pilot test a culturally relevant and gender-appropriate program among older African American men.
